Wake Forest Sweeps Golfers of the Month
3/2/2021 12:57:00 PM | Men's Golf, Women's Golf
Winston-Salem, N.C. - Wake Forest men's golfer Michael Brennan and women's golfer Rachel Kuehn have earned ACC Golfer of the Month honors for February, the league announced Tuesday.
Brennan, a freshman from Leesburg, Virginia, won his first collegiate tournament Feb. 16 at the Kiawah Invitational in South Carolina, after finishing T5 in his collegiate debut and finished T2 in the Deacs' second tournament. Brennan shot an impressive 16-under par and won by five strokes at Kiawah. He led the field in total birdies, making 19 over three rounds with scores of 67, 68 and 65. He leads the team with a stroke average of 69.00 and has shot seven of his nine collegiate rounds at even or under par.
Wake Forest won the 14-team event, which included five ranked teams. The Demon Deacons are currently No. 2 in the Golftstat rankings.
A native of Asheville, North Carolina, Kuehn won the Palmetto Intercollegiate and tied for third at the UCF Challenge in the Deacons' two tournaments this month. At the UCF Challenge, she posted a 2-under par total of 214, which included a career-low 66 in the opening round as Wake Forest finished one stroke behind Virginia. Two weeks later, she fired a 69 in the final round to earn individual honors and lead the Demon Deacons to the team title ahead of the second-place Cavaliers.
Kuehn is second on the team with a stroke average of 71.67. Wake Forest is ranked fifth in the country in the most recent Golfstat rankings.
